Services Offered:
- Beginner Irish Dance Classes: Welcoming new dancers of all ages, from toddlers (2.5-4 years old) to older children and adults, providing a strong foundation in traditional Irish dance.
- Novice and Prizewinner Classes: Structured instruction for dancers advancing their skills and preparing for local and regional competitions.
- Championship-Level Training: Dedicated programs for advanced dancers aiming for success at regional (Midwest Oireachtas), national (North American Championships), and international (All-Ireland and World Championships) levels.
- Ceili Dance Instruction: Group Irish dances, fostering teamwork and traditional Irish dance patterns.
- Performance Opportunities: Dancers have the chance to perform at various local festivals, parades (e.g., St. Patrick's Day parades), and cultural events, sharing the joy and energy of Irish dance with the community.
- Summer Beginner Camps: Intensive programs for new students to get a jump start on learning Irish dance during the summer months.
- Music Lessons (Coming Soon): Expanding offerings to help students develop rhythm, artistry, and a deeper appreciation for the musicality of Irish dance.
- Online Resources: Parent Portal for existing students to manage accounts and access information.
Features / Highlights:
- Strong Family-Like Community: Consistently described by families as feeling like "family," with immense support, encouragement, and celebration among dancers and parents alike, both in person and from afar.
- Expert and Dedicated Instructors: Teresa Buck and her team are highly praised for their hard work, dedication, and ability to teach, engage, and motivate every dancer to achieve their personal goals. Instructors are certified by the Irish Dancing Commission (CLRG).
- Support for All Levels: Offers classes from the absolute beginner all the way to the highest levels of competitive Irish dance, ensuring every dancer "fits right in" regardless of their starting point.
- Competitive Success: Dancers from MacConmara Academy have a strong track record of excelling at regional, national, and world championships.
- State-of-the-Art Facilities: Features a newly built studio with two dedicated dance rooms equipped with professionally installed Harlequin sprung dance floors for optimal support, safety, and resilience.
- Focus on Holistic Development: Beyond dance technique, the studio helps children develop self-confidence, discipline, resilience (through winning and losing competitions), and lifelong friendships.
- Cultural Immersion: Provides a fantastic introduction to Irish culture, its traditions, and the joy of traditional Irish music and dance.
- Opportunities for Growth: Dancers have avenues for performance, competition, and personal development within a nurturing environment.
- Visible Support at Competitions: The "Mac family" is known for showing up in force to cheer on all dancers at competitions, creating an incredibly supportive atmosphere.
